Re: Making debian net-aware



alegre@mars.superlink.net writes ("Making debian net-aware"):
> I have been thinking more about making Debian network-aware and what I 
> think is needed is a new network status flag and a few modifications to 
> dpkg and dselect to make them use this new flag. Then there should be a 
> standard place where files in /usr to be exported to other systems should 
> be put. Some choices for this "exportdir" would be /usr/export or 
> /usr/share/export, we would need to settle on one standard location. 
> Similarly, there should be an "importdir" with subdirs for each hostname.
> Then, the modifications to the packaging tools will be relatively small.
> Here is what I think would be the most useful network status flags and 
> their respective actions:
